Rising demand for renewable energy sources is expected to drive the growth of the grid modernization market. Renewable energy sources are naturally replenished resources such as sunlight, wind, water, and geothermal heat. The increasing demand for these sources is primarily driven by the global need to reduce carbon emissions and combat climate change. Grid modernization plays a key role in supporting this demand by making power infrastructure smarter, more adaptable, and better equipped to handle the variable nature of energy from renewable sources such as solar and wind. For example, in January 2024, the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A) reported that solar power generation in the U.S. is expected to rise by 75%, from 163 billion kWh in 2023 to 286 billion kWh by 2025. Wind power generation is also projected to increase by 11%, growing from 430 billion kWh in 2023 to 476 billion kWh by 2025. As a result, the increasing demand for renewable energy is set to boost the grid modernization market.
Major companies in the grid modernization market are developing advanced solutions such as AI-driven ecosystems for utilities, aimed at improving grid resiliency, efficiently managing distributed energy resources, and enhancing outage response and overall system reliability. AI-powered hybrid cloud platforms are intelligent systems that combine artificial intelligence with both private and public cloud services to analyze data, optimize decision-making, and manage operations more effectively. For instance, in March 2025, Schneider Electric SE, a France-based leader in energy management and automation, launched the One Digital Grid Platform - an AI-enabled, hybrid cloud solution. This platform boosts grid resiliency and efficiency by integrating independent software systems and enables utilities to modernize operations, reduce outages by up to 40%, cut DER interconnection timelines by 25%, and accelerate application deployment by 60%. It also offers strong cybersecurity and seamless interoperability, making it a comprehensive and cost-effective solution for delivering cleaner, more affordable energy.
In October 2023, Qualus Corporation, a U.S.-based power services company, acquired GridBright for an undisclosed amount. Through this acquisition, Qualus aims to reinforce its role in the energy transition by expanding its expertise in grid modernization, resilience, security, and sustainability, while offering comprehensive end-to-end solutions. GridBright is a U.S.-based technology firm focused on secure and sustainable grid integration for utilities and renewable energy developers.

The grid modernization market consists of revenues earned by entities by providing services such as grid automation services, demand response services, consulting, and system design services. The market value includes the value of related goods sold by the service provider or included within the service offering. The grid modernization market also includes sales of smart meters, smart grid communication devices, power inverters, electric vehicle (EV) charging infrastructure, circuit breakers, and switchgear. Values in this market are ‘factory gate’ values, that is, the value of goods sold by the manufacturers or creators of the goods, whether to other entities (including downstream manufacturers, wholesalers, distributors, and retailers) or directly to end customers. The value of goods in this market includes related services sold by the creators of the goods.
The market value is defined as the revenues that enterprises gain from the sale of goods and/or services within the specified market and geography through sales, grants, or donations in terms of the currency (in USD unless otherwise specified).
The revenues for a specified geography are consumption values that are revenues generated by organizations in the specified geography within the market, irrespective of where they are produced. It does not include revenues from resales along the supply chain, either further along the supply chain or as part of other products.
